Albany, GA – The Albany State University Golden Rams softball team is gearing up for one final home stand as they host Trinity Baptist College in a doubleheader on Tuesday, April 22, 2025, at Golden Rams' Field on ASU's West Campus. First pitch is set for 1:00 PM, with Game 2 to follow at 3:00 PM.
This non-conference doubleheader marks the final home appearance for the Golden Rams this regular season, and the team is looking to ride the wave of momentum from a dominant three-game series sweep over Allen University this past weekend. In that matchup, the Golden Rams showcased a balanced attack at the plate and in the circle, outscoring the Lady Yellow Jackets 50-8 across the series to improve to 23-13 overall and 15-8 in SIAC play.
Meanwhile, the visiting Trinity Baptist College Lady Eagles come into Albany after splitting a doubleheader against Edward Waters University on April 14. The Lady Eagles grabbed a hard-fought 4-2 victory in Game 1 before falling 16-0 in Game 2. They'll look to bounce back and make a statement as they take the field against a red-hot Golden Rams squad.
The Golden Rams and Lady Eagles have a brief but competitive history, with their most recent meeting coming on April 26, 2024, where the two teams split a doubleheader. Prior to that, Albany State rattled off five consecutive wins in the series dating back to February 12, 2022, when ASU claimed a 6-3 victory in their first matchup in recent memory.

ABOUT ALBANY STATE ATHLETICS
Albany State University is a National Collegiate Athletic Association (NCAA) Division II-level intercollegiate athletic program. The university currently fields teams in 11 sports: women's volleyball, women's tennis, women's cross country, men's and women's basketball, softball, men's and women's track and field, women's soccer, baseball, and football. All teams compete in the Southern Intercollegiate Athletic Conference (SIAC), except women's soccer, which participates in the Peach Belt Conference.
